Saxum Cayucos Ridge Vineyard Syrah 2022
San Luis Obispo Coast, Paso Robles, California. USA 🇺🇸

Overview
A bold, ultra-concentrated, high-octane Syrah from the coastal hills of San Luis Obispo, delivering sheer power, density, and ripe intensity. While the site typically suggests cooler-climate tension, this vintage leans fully into richness and alcohol warmth (15.8% ABV), expressing a muscular, almost hedonistic profile. A wine built for impact rather than restraint, showcasing the unapologetic side of modern Paso Robles Syrah.

Aromas & Flavors
Explosive aromas of dense red cherry cola, blackberry compote, dark plum, and baked fruit dominate immediately. Secondary notes lean savory with hints of black pepper, smoked meat, cocoa, and warm spice. On the palate, the fruit becomes jam-driven and saturated, with concentrated sweetness of ripe berries framed by dark chocolate and savory undertones.

Mouthfeel
Full-bodied and massively textured, with thick, coating tannins and a warming alcohol presence that drives the finish. The wine feels powerful, dense, and tightly packed, delivering serious grip and intensity rather than lift or finesse. Long, forceful, and undeniably commanding.

Food Pairings
Slow-braised short ribs. Smoked brisket or barbecue. Charred ribeye with peppercorn crust. Lamb shank with rosemary and garlic. Bold, protein-driven dishes that can absorb the wine’s weight and alcohol.

Verdict
A statement Syrah for lovers of maximum extraction, ripeness, and power. While technically impressive and deeply concentrated, this style leans beyond my personal comfort zone, prioritizing intensity over freshness and elegance. Fans of big, bold, high-impact wines will absolutely gravitate toward this expression.

Did You Know?
The San Luis Obispo Coast AVA benefits from strong Pacific influence and marine fog, often producing Syrah with freshness and aromatic lift, making this wine’s sheer concentration and alcohol level a striking contrast to the region’s typical coastal profile.

🍷 Personal Pick
Not my preferred stylistic lane, but an impressive example of how far power and concentration can be pushed in modern California Syrah. A fascinating benchmark wine to taste and analyze, even if not a repeat pour for my own table.
